- The distance between Amritsar, India and Petropavlovsk Kamchatsky, Russia is approximately 6,852 km or 4,258 mi.
- To reach Amritsar in this distance one would set out from Petropavlovsk Kamchatsky bearing 285.9°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Amritsar bearing 222.7° or SW .
- Amritsar has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a) whereas Petropavlovsk Kamchatsky has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c).
- Amritsar is in or near the tropical very dry forest biome whereas Petropavlovsk Kamchatsky is in or near the polar desert biome.
- The average annual temperature is 21.2 °C (38.2°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 0.1 °C (0.2°F) more in Amritsar. The continentality subtype is semicont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 236 mm (9.3 in) less which is equivalent to 236 l/m² (5.79 US gal/ft²) or 2,360,000 l/ha (252,300 US gal/ac) less. About 3/4 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 21.4° higher in Amritsar than in Petropavlovsk Kamchatsky.
- Relative humidity levels are 7.5%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 18°C (32.4°F) higher.
